バングル

ばんぐる
noun
bangle; rigid bracelet
clothing
1. bangle; rigid bracelet
a stiff bracelet that slips over the hand, without a clasp or opening
(きん)バングルつけている
She's wearing a gold bangle.
バングル(みっ)(かさ)ねづけした
I layered three bangles together.
A simple bangle is perfect for everyday wear and easy to coordinate with any outfit.

A rigid, usually circular bracelet without a clasp, worn by slipping it over the hand. Distinguished from a ブレスレット (bracelet), which typically has a clasp or flexible chain.

Similar words

  • ブレスレット: bracelet — a general term for wrist jewelry, usually with a clasp or flexible chain
  • 腕輪(うでわ): armlet, bracelet — a traditional Japanese term for wrist or arm jewelry
  • カフ: cuff bracelet — a wide, open-ended rigid bracelet that wraps around the wrist
